Reconstruction:Proto-Kartvelian/berq-

This Proto-Kartvelian entry contains reconstructed words and roots. As such, the term(s) in this entry are not directly attested, but are hypothesized to have existed based on comparative evidence.

Proto-Kartvelian

Root

*berq-

  1. leg
  2. step

Descendants

  • Georgian-Zan:
  • Svan: ბა̄ჴ (bāq), ბა̈ჴ (bäq, step), ბა̈̄რჴ (bǟrq), ბრა̈ჴ (bräq, step) (incomplete)
